Earlier Report Observations

The fresh grapes market in Malta contracted from 5 348 tons in 2018 to 3 868 tons in 2021. This downward trend was notably influenced in 2020 by COVID-19 safety measures implemented at local markets such as Pitkali, which altered fresh produce handling and led to consumer advisories for thorough washing, likely suppressing demand and disrupting normal distribution channels.

Market volume rebounded to 4 866 tons in 2022 before declining again to 4 265 tons in 2023. The introduction of mandatory animal health control programmes for establishments with food-producing animals that year increased regulatory burdens for agricultural operations, potentially constraining local grape production. Concurrently, the ongoing governance of Producer Organisations under the Common Market Organisation Regulation continued to influence the market's operational framework.

Fresh grape production in Malta has declined for the second year in a row. In 2020, Malta produced 2 890 tonnes of fresh grapes, representing a significant 10.8% drop from the previous year. Looking at the period from 2017 to 2020, production fell by 20.3%, which translates to an average annual decrease of 7.3%. The highest production level was recorded in 2018 at 4 110 tonnes. The most substantial decline occurred in 2019, with a 21.2% reduction, while the largest increase was seen in 2018, when production rose by 13.3%.

Exports fresh grapes from Malta

Marketing research indicates that Malta did not export any fresh grapes between 2017 and 2020.

Imports fresh grapes to Malta

Imports in kind, t

Imports of fresh grapes into Malta have decreased for the third consecutive year. In 2020, imports amounted to 995 tonnes, which is 12.2% lower than in 2019. Over the 2017-2020 period, imports declined by 28.2%, with a compound annual growth rate of -10.5%.

From 2017 to 2020, Italy and the Netherlands accounted for 95.3% of Malta's total fresh grape imports by volume. The remaining share was spread across other countries, each contributing smaller amounts.

Imports in value, K $ US

Fresh grape imports into Malta have fallen for the third year in a row. In 2020, Malta imported fresh grapes worth 2 553 thousand US dollars, a 1.0% decrease compared to 2019. Between 2017 and 2020, import value dropped by 16.6%, with a compound annual growth rate of -5.9%.

During the 2017-2020 period, the Netherlands and Italy dominated Malta's fresh grape imports in value terms, with shares of 49.1% and 46.5%, respectively. Together, they made up 95.5% of total import value, while other partners accounted for the remainder.
